Your journey begins in Arusha, the gateway to the Serengeti and the world-famous Mount Kilimanjaro. After a brief stopover to refresh, you will make your way via bush flight to Tarangire National Park, an oasis for elephants who roam free in abundance. Then it is time to experience the ethereal beauty of the Ngorgongoro Crater, the world’s largest intact caldera. Finally we will share with you the magic of Northern Serengeti, where fellow travelers are few and far between. Just when you think it couldn’t get any better, your trip is complete with an island escape to Zanzibar, the epitome of island living in East Africa.

Located in the northwest of Rwanda, Volcanoes National Park protects not just the mountain gorillas who inhabit these rugged landscapes, but also the magnificent mountain ranges. The ecosystems of Volcanoes National Park feature an evergreen bamboo forest, open grasslands and swampy terrain. And of course the biggest drawcard to this area is the opportunity to partake in responsible tourism, by supporting the protection of the endangered mountain gorilla.
